Introduction to Contemporary Dance
Explore contemporary dance in a welcoming and supportive environment with Colleen Snell. In this workshop we will start with a warm up before exploring principles of contemporary dance, including fall and recovery, and rebound. We will take a brief outdoor walk on the Arsenal grounds to witness the changing seasons before collaboratively creating a short contemporary dance piece incorporating what we saw. This class is open to ages 16+ and all experience levels. This session aims to share contemporary dance with newcomers and experienced practitioners alike.
Please note: Bring comfortable shoes, clothes to move around in and a reusable water bottle.
About the Artist: Colleen Snell is an educator, dramaturge, creative placemaker and sound designer - but she's most passionate about movement as a vehicle for human expression. Colleen is the Artistic Director of Frog in Hand, a dance company she cofounded. Since 2012, she has devised and performed with Frog in Hand, advocating for contemporary dance in a suburban setting. Colleen’s choreography has appeared in unusual site-specific locations and on professional stages across Canada. She completed her MA with Distinction at the London Contemporary Dance School in England and is a certified Fight Instructor with FDC.
